scope:
The present d~nt specifies parameters for digitaJ radio-relay systems with Tnmsport Module.level4, (1 x S1M-4). interface. and in addition, optional 140 Mbitls POH interfaces.
The present document is applicable to systems carrying an S1M-4 signal over a pair of RF channels each with a capacity of2 x Synchronous Transport Module·levell , (2 x STM-l ). designed to operate in deflned bands utilizing 40 MHz between adjacent cross-polar channels. Optionally, a single RF channel can be used to transport t 2 x Synchronous Transport Module-level I, (2 x S1M-l). signals.
The parameters specified fall into two categories:
a) those required to provide compatibility between channels from different sources of eqwpment on the same route, connected either to separate antennas, or to separate polarizations of the same antenna. This category also includes panuneten providing compatibility with the existing radio-relay network;
b) parameters denning the transmission quality of the proposed systems.
Compatibility requirements with analogue and digitaJ systems on the same hop and at nodes are examined. However, they can not be deftned with exactness due to the fact that analogue systems and some digital systems are not slandardized. Compatibility requirements are, therefore, limited to allowing the operation of digital and analogue channels on separate ports of the same antenna (see annex B).
The standardization includes the following specifications:
a) transmitter and receiver characteristics;
b) baseband and Radio Frequency (RF) interface characteristics:
c) diversity systemcbaracteristic
d) STM-4, or STM-I baseband transport interface;
e) POH baseband transport interfaces mapped onto an SDH frame.
Baseband interfaces have to be considered for STM-4 signals and STM-I signals are in accordance with ITU-T Recommendations G.957 [38] and G.707 [34] respectively.
Safety aspects are outside the mandate of ETSI and they will not be coosidered in the present document.
